Xanadu Advances to Stage B of DARPA’s Quantum Benchmarking Initiative, Securing up to $15 Million in Funding
Globenewswire· 2025-11-06 22:45
Core Insights - Xanadu Quantum Technologies Inc. has advanced to Stage B of DARPA's Quantum Benchmarking Initiative, positioning itself as a leader in utility-scale photonic quantum computing [1][2][3] - The QBI aims to evaluate which quantum computing approaches can achieve utility-scale and provide value within realistic budgets and timelines [2] - Xanadu's photonic quantum computing architecture offers advantages such as minimal cooling requirements, enhanced qubit connectivity, and a modular design, which are essential for practical quantum computing [3][4] Company Developments - Xanadu is set to present its strategic roadmap for developing a fault-tolerant, utility-scale quantum computer during the intensive year-long examination of Stage B [2][4] - The company recently announced a business combination agreement with Crane Harbor Acquisition Corp, expected to yield approximately US$500 million in gross proceeds, assuming no redemptions [5] - The combined entity will be listed on the Nasdaq Stock Market and the Toronto Stock Exchange, enhancing its visibility and access to capital markets [5] Industry Impact - Xanadu's advancements in quantum computing are expected to deliver practical value across various industries, including drug discovery, advanced chemistry, aerospace, defense, and AI [4] - Successful completion of Stage B will allow Xanadu to advance to Stage C, where its quantum computer concept will be verified and validated [4]

Is Now the Time to Go All-In on Tech Stocks?
A Wealth Of Common Sense· 2025-11-06 18:48
Core Insights - The discussion revolves around the implications of potential market bubbles and the strategies investors should adopt based on their age and investment horizon [4][5][6]. Investment Strategies - Young investors, particularly those around 35, are encouraged to remain invested even during market fluctuations, as they have a longer time horizon to recover from downturns [5][6]. - The importance of diversification increases with age, as older investors have less time to recover from market losses [5]. - Investors should consider building market manias into their investment plans rather than trying to time the market, which is often fraught with mistakes [6][7]. Market Trends - The Vanguard Information Technology ETF (VGT) has shown significant growth, with a $10,000 investment in 2010 growing to nearly $165,000, reflecting a total return of over 1500% [9]. - The top stocks in major indices like the S&P 500 and Nasdaq 100 are predominantly technology companies, indicating heavy tech exposure for most investors [9][10]. - The market capitalization of leading tech companies, referred to as the "Mag 7," is approximately $22 trillion, highlighting their dominance in the market [12]. Technological Growth - There is strong conviction in the potential for technological advancements, particularly in AI, quantum computing, and robotics, which are expected to drive significant profits over the next 10-15 years [7][13]. - Despite concerns about being late in the investment cycle, the ongoing innovation in technology suggests that substantial growth opportunities remain [14][15]. Volatility Considerations - Investors looking to increase their tech exposure should be prepared for higher volatility, as tech stocks can experience significant price swings [15][17]. - The sentiment around investing heavily in tech may feel greedy, but historical trends indicate that such investments can still yield positive returns even after periods of skepticism [15].
‘We’re the Only Real Quantum Company’: The 3 Lines That Define D-Wave’s Hype Cycle
Yahoo Finance· 2025-11-06 17:24
24/7 Wall Street Quick Read D-Wave Quantum (QBTS) reported revenue doubled year over year while cash reserves surged over 2,700% to $836M, driven largely by warrant exercises. D-Wave posted a $140.8M net loss in Q3, more than six times last year’s loss, with $121.9M from non-cash warrant liability charges.
